Lakshya Powertech Limited Announces H2 FY26 and FY26 Results

Posted on May 29, 2026 By

Ahmedabad (Gujarat) [India], May 29: Lakshya Powertech Limited, an engineering and infrastructure solutions provider, announced its Audited Financial Results for H2 FY26 & FY26.

The Company delivered a steady performance during the period, supported by consistent execution across ongoing projects, improving order inflows, and a focus on operational efficiency. Growth was driven by strong demand in power and infrastructure segments, along with disciplined cost management and project delivery capabilities.

Key Financial Highlights

H2 FY26

  • Total Income: ₹9,169.08 Lakhs
  • EBITDA: ₹952.51 Lakhs
  • Net Profit: ₹327.67 Lakhs

FY26

  • Total Income: ₹18,079.68 Lakhs
  • EBITDA: ₹2,090.00 Lakhs
  • Net Profit: ₹1,013.90 Lakhs

Recent Highlights – FY26

  • Expanded international footprint through incorporation of wholly owned subsidiary “Lakshya Powertech Contracting L.L.C.” in Dubai, UAE, strengthening presence in Middle East energy and infrastructure markets.
  • Received favorable Commercial Court order in dispute against Devi Engineering & Construction Limited, enhancing recovery visibility with ₹2.06 crore principal claim along with interest and legal costs.
  • Secured ₹21.24 crore data center infrastructure order from Micron Electricals (India) Private Limited for installation and commissioning of underground diesel storage tanks.
  • Awarded major ₹641.92 crore integrated O&M services contract from Vedanta Limited, providing strong long-term revenue visibility and operational stability in the oil & gas segment.
  • Received additional orders worth ₹2.52 crore from Powerica Limited and NTT Global Data Centers & Cloud Infrastructure India Private Limited, further strengthening presence in power infrastructure and data center projects.
